What is Adult 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ition defined by persistent patterns of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that hinder functioning or advancement. While lots of people associate ADHD with kids, research shows that approximately 4% of adults experience symptoms that can impact their work, relationships, and total lifestyle.

The Process of Obtaining a Private Diagnosis
The path to acquiring a private diagnosis includes numerous crucial steps. Below is a typical procedure that a person can expect:
Step 1: Initial Consultation
During the initial assessment, the clinician will examine the individual's personal history, consisting of medical and mental background. They may ask questions about signs, their period, and the degree to which they impact life.
Action 2: Standardized Assessments
Clinicians often use standardized evaluation tools and surveys to examine symptoms. Typically used tools consist of:

The clinician will conduct a scientific interview How To Get ADHD Diagnosis As An Adult dig much deeper into the person's working in various environments, such as work, home, and social circumstances. This is important for understanding the effect of symptoms.
Step 4: Feedback and Diagnosis
After the assessments and interviews, the clinician will offer feedback. If a diagnosis is made, the clinician will discuss possible treatment alternatives, consisting of therapy and medication.
Treatment Options After a Diagnosis
As soon as detected, people have various options for handling their ADHD symptoms. Treatment can be customized based on the individual's requirements and choices:

Just how much does a personal ADHD diagnosis cost?
Expenses can differ extensively depending on the provider, location, and examination comprehensiveness. It's advisable to examine with numerous clinics for estimates.
2. Can I get a diagnosis without previous medical records?
Yes, while previous records can be helpful, they are not always necessary. Clinicians typically rely on present signs and individual histories to make a diagnosis.
3. The length of time does the diagnosis process take?
The entire procedure can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the availability of visits and the thoroughness of the examination.
4. What if I disagree with the diagnosis?
If a private disagrees with the diagnosis, they can seek a consultation from another qualified expert.
5. Is treatment for adult ADHD effective?
Lots of individuals discover that a mix of medication, treatment, and way of life changes substantially improves their signs and quality of life.
